Special Adviser to the Executive Chairman of Ughelli North Local Government Council in Delta state, Comrade Kpohraror Emmanuel has called on clergymen in the locality to join hands with the Council Chairman, Hon. Godwin Adode, political leaders and traditional rulers in prayers to see how peace can come to stay in the local government.

This appeal became necessary, following the on-going killings in Ughelli North over the tussle for the ownership of the Ughelli main market by the two concerned communities of Ekuigbo and Otor-Ighwereko.

According to Kpohraror, “we need to pray for God’s intervention for this to come to an end. This crisis will not do anyone any good but will only be a retrogressive point in our struggle for growth and development”.

“We need God’s intervention at this time in point and there is need for everyone of us to join hands together in prayers in order to overcome this crisis so that God Almighty, in His infinite mercies, to show us mercy”.

Other stakeholders in the affected communities have also joined the Local Government Council boss to appeal to the warring communities to embrace peace and allow the traditional and political leaders to find an amicable resolution to the lingering crises.

They commended the Executive Chairman, Honourable Godwin Adode JP for his leadership and state manly disposition in the handling of the situation.
